## Changelog — Brindlecast build v0.9

We finally moved Brindlecast onto the hermetic build system, so defaults changed: network access during builds is now off, toolchains are pinned, and cache writes go to the shared vault. If a build suddenly fails on-call, it's almost certainly a missing pinned dep, not infra. The new default build settings are as follows.

config for tagaf-bawif:
[norok]
host = norok.ordinworks.local
user = norok_svc
database = norok_prod

# Ormscrape Refactor — Excerpt

Scope: replace the legacy Ormscrape data layer with Quernstone adapters, module by module. No big-bang rewrite. Each migrated module must pass the shadow-read comparison harness before cutover. Lazy-loading is gone; all relations are fetched explicitly. Connection handling moves to the shared pool, so per-module pools get deleted. The pool and batching behavior is governed by a handful of constants, set as follows.

constants for yaduf-fahag:
BUDGETS = {
    "kelix": 528,
    "briwyn": 734,
}

Verify ledger replay completes with zero balance drift against the Cornflower snapshot. Confirm double-entry invariant check passes on all shards. Freeze point-accrual writes for the five-minute migration window; queue, don't drop. Smoke-test redemption path on staging with a burn-and-refund cycle. Confirm reconciliation job scheduled for 02:00. Rollback plan: restore snapshot, replay queued accruals, unfreeze. No go-live without sign-off from the ledger owner. Tag the release against the build token below.

build token for tajeg-bajep: htk14_409ba9df6b8acb